[发明专利]基于任务启动策略的应用系统部署方法及装置和电子设备在审
申请号: | 202110394524.3 | 申请日: | 2021-04-13 |
公开(公告)号: | CN113032049A | 公开(公告)日: | 2021-06-25 |
发明(设计)人: | 刘淑春 | 申请(专利权)人: | 北京华胜天成科技股份有限公司 |
主分类号: | G06F9/445 | 分类号: | G06F9/445;G06F8/60 |
代理公司: | 北京林达刘知识产权代理事务所(普通合伙) 11277 | 代理人: | 刘新宇 |
地址: | 100093 北京市海淀区*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 基于 任务 启动 策略 应用 系统 部署 方法 装置 电子设备 | ||
本公开涉及一种基于任务启动策略的应用系统部署方法及装置和电子设备,该方法应用于第一电子设备,包括:响应于应用系统创建操作,创建待部署到第二电子设备的应用系统;响应于服务选择操作,将系统服务列表中被选中的系统服务,确定为应用系统的待交付服务;响应于针对待交付服务的内容选择操作,将待交付服务的内容列表中被选中的内容,确定为待交付服务的待部署内容;响应于启动策略选择操作,确定针对各个待部署内容的启动策略,包括自动或手动启动;响应于针对部署操作,顺序启动应用系统的多个部署任务,每个部署任务对应于一个待部署内容。本公开实施例可实现对应用系统的灵活部署,提高部署效率。
技术领域
本公开涉及计算机技术领域,尤其涉及一种基于任务启动策略的应用系统部署方法及装置、电子设备和存储介质。
背景技术
通常应用系统部署以全自动化方式实现部署流程,这种方式降低了应用部署工作的难度、减少了重复工作。但是,在一些情况下,整个部署过程中的某些任务需要用户根据需要,在部署过程中灵活操作或配置,而全自动化的这种应用部署的方式就无法满足这一需求。
发明内容
本公开提出了一种基于任务启动策略的应用系统部署的技术方案。
根据本公开的一方面,提供了一种基于任务启动策略的应用系统部署方法,应用于第一电子设备,所述方法包括:
响应于针对第二电子设备的应用系统创建操作,创建待部署到所述第二电子设备的应用系统;
响应于针对所述应用系统的服务选择操作,将系统服务列表中被选中的系统服务,确定为所述应用系统的待交付服务;
响应于针对所述待交付服务的内容选择操作,将所述待交付服务的内容列表中被选中的内容,确定为所述待交付服务的待部署内容;
响应于针对所述应用系统的启动策略选择操作,确定针对各个待部署内容的启动策略,所述启动策略包括自动启动或手动启动;
响应于针对所述应用系统的部署操作,顺序启动所述应用系统的多个部署任务,所述部署任务用于向所述第二电子设备部署所述待部署内容,每个部署任务对应于一个待部署内容。
在一种可能的实施方式中,所述响应于针对所述应用系统的部署操作,顺序启动所述应用系统的多个部署任务,包括:
针对所述应用系统的N个部署任务中的第n个部署任务,在第n-1个部署任务部署完成时,读取所述第n个部署任务的启动策略,1n≤N,N,n为整数;
在所述第n个部署任务的启动策略为手动启动时,在所述第n个部署任务的对应位置展示所述第n个部署任务的启动部署控件;
在所述启动部署控件被触发时,根据所述第n个部署任务的参数,部署所述第n个部署任务。
在一种可能的实施方式中,在展示所述第n个部署任务的启动部署控件之后,所述响应于针对所述应用系统的部署操作,顺序启动所述应用系统的多个部署任务,还包括:
响应于针对所述应用系统的校验操作,展示已部署的n-1个任务的部署结果;和/或
响应于针对所述应用系统的参数配置操作,变更所述应用系统的参数;和/或
响应于针对所述应用系统的工具安装操作,在所述应用系统中安装目标工具。
在一种可能的实施方式中,所述响应于针对所述应用系统的部署操作,顺序启动所述应用系统的多个部署任务,还包括:
在所述第n个部署任务的启动策略为自动启动时,根据所述第n个部署任务的参数,部署所述第n个部署任务。
在一种可能的实施方式中,所述响应于针对所述应用系统的部署操作,顺序启动所述应用系统的多个部署任务,包括: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京华胜天成科技股份有限公司,未经北京华胜天成科技股份有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202110394524.3/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种转矩密度高的弧形无框电机
- 下一篇:钻孔打桩一体式旋挖钻机及其施工方法